Python自动化键盘输入Tab键实现指南
作为一名经验丰富的开发者,很高兴能够教导你如何实现Python自动化键盘输入Tab键。在本文中,我将为你详细介绍整个实现过程,并提供相应的代码和注释。
实现流程
为了更好地理解整个实现过程,我们可以使用一个简单的表格来展示所需的步骤和对应的代码。
步骤 | 代码 | 说明 |
---|---|---|
1 | import pyautogui | 导入pyautogui库 |
2 | position = pyautogui.position() | 获取当前光标位置 |
3 | pyautogui.typewrite('\t') | 使用typewrite()函数模拟键盘输入Tab键 |
现在让我们一步步来实现这些步骤。
代码实现
首先,我们需要导入pyautogui
库,该库提供了一些用于自动化控制鼠标和键盘的函数。
import pyautogui
接下来,我们可以使用pyautogui.position()
函数来获取当前鼠标光标的位置,并将其保存在一个变量中。
position = pyautogui.position()
最后,我们可以使用pyautogui.typewrite('\t')
函数来模拟键盘输入Tab键。
pyautogui.typewrite('\t')
代码注释
下面是对每行代码的注释说明:
import pyautogui # 导入pyautogui库
position = pyautogui.position() # 获取当前光标位置
pyautogui.typewrite('\t') # 使用typewrite()函数模拟键盘输入Tab键
关系图
为了更好地可视化这些步骤之间的关系,我们可以使用mermaid
语法中的erDiagram
来绘制关系图。
erDiagram
position }-- pyautogui: 使用
pyautogui }-- typewrite: 调用
类图
在这个案例中,我们并不需要使用类来实现自动化键盘输入Tab键,因此不需要绘制类图。
总结
通过按照上述步骤,你可以轻松地实现Python自动化键盘输入Tab键。首先,我们导入pyautogui
库,并使用pyautogui.position()
函数获取鼠标光标位置。然后,我们使用pyautogui.typewrite('\t')
函数来模拟键盘输入Tab键。整个过程非常简单,只需要几行代码就可以实现。
希望本文对你有所帮助,如果你还有任何问题,请随时向我提问。祝你在Python开发的道路上取得成功!